Description

On a sought-after development in the ever popular village of Talwrn is this extended four bedroomed family home. The property, in our opinion, is of generous proportions and benefits from the rooms having a lot of natural light and having three comfortable double bedrooms including the master suite with walk in wardrobe and en suite. Talwrn itself is conveniently located between Llangefni in one direction, with the benefits of the A55 beyond with its speedy access across the island, and Pentraeth in the other also providing speedy access along the A5035 coast road and on to the beautiful beach.
